Precautionary Measures When Using Conical Flasks

Conical flasks are valuable laboratory tools with a wide range of uses. However, it is necessary to follow with safety guidelines when using them to minimize accidents. Always inspect the conical flask for any cracks before use. Don't using a damaged flask as it may fail during tests, leading to leaks of potentially toxic materials. When warming liquids in a conical flask, ensure the flask is placed on a stable and heat-resistant surface. Use a suitable heating source and observe the temperature attentively. In case of any accidents, immediately clean the affected area using appropriate materials. Always dispose chemical waste safely.
